Europe. World War II. Witness the rise and fall of the European super-heroes! The year is 1938, and a new generation of superhumans, born as a side effect of secret chemical weapons, have taken control of the capital cities of Europe. Some fight against injustice, others spread terror. Above the law, above human authority, these strange metahumans capture the imagination of the public, even as they baffle scientists with their impossible powers. But a new, more powerful threat is looming, one that could yet erase them from existence and shift the balance of power.

Fabrice Colin is a scriptwriter and author of novels, short stories, plays for radio, and screenplays for graphic novels, of which his graphic novel for children, CYBERPAN, won Le Grand Prix de L'imaginaire Serge Lehman is a scriptwriter and author of numerous novels and short stories. He is also a winner of le Grand prix de l'Imaginaire as well as the Prix Rosny Aine.
